That is true about Fontinillis, unless you find a flat spot on the rocks (which I sometimes prefer), as there are no trees. At Dicks, uphill from the lake to the east is a nice spot between several boulders. At one time, someone had added a stone wall to form a complete windbroken room.HikeSierraNevada wrote: Fontanille is gorgeous but not much room for camping. Nice rock to jump off into the lake. I liked Dick's lake for views of a classic cirque and peaks, and it should be the driest spot in the area.
